Interior

Entering the building where the restaurant "Olivier" (Samara) is located, visitors are completely immersed in the luxurious pompous life of the French nobility of the 19th century. The interior fully corresponds to the French name of the establishment. Here everything is thought out to the last detail. Every detail, every seemingly insignificant element of decor, is connected by a fine thread with the exquisite French culture of the time of Napoleon.

In the interior design unique details were used: chandeliers, antique lamps, rare furniture from expensive woods, furniture brought from France. The center of attention is a large aquarium where a crab named Vasiliy and several oysters live. Exquisite dishes from these seafood are also located in the restaurant menu.

Kitchen

Restaurant "Olivier" (Samara) offers its visitors exquisitely designed and surprisingly delicious dishes. Served here are not only French dishes, but also traditional Russian and Mediterranean dishes, which were once also enjoyed by kings, noblemen and the powerful of this world.

  • Kamchatka lightly salted herring, soft and tender, literally melting in the mouth.
  • Jellied fish with the addition of the original sauce from the chef.
  • Assorted meat.
  • Mustard sauce with delicate stroganika, treated with liquid nitrogen.
  • Pancakes with trout.

The variety of dishes and the skill with which they are served here, amazes even the most avid critics. In addition, the restaurant "Olivier" (Samara) has already established itself as a place where surprisingly fresh and delicious pastries are served. Russian cuisine simply can not do without fragrant and hearty pies.

The restaurant is located at: Samara. Sunny Street. 59. Works without days off and holidays.
